JUDGMENT

Mr. Shekher Dhawan, J.: - Appellants have challenged the judgment of conviction and order of sentence dated 08.04.2003, whereby all the appellants were held guilty for commission of offence under Sections 304-B and 498-A IPC and sentenced to undergo as under, vide order dated 08.04.2003: -

Names of accused

Under Sections

Sentence

Des Raj, Ranjit Singh, and Sona Devi

304-B IPC

Sentenced to undergo Rigorous Dharampal Imprisonment for a period of ten years.

 

498-A IPC

Sentenced to undergo Rigorous Imprisonment for a period of two years and to pay a fine of Rs.500/-/. In default of payment of fine, they shall further undergo Rigorous Imprisonment for a period of one month

2. Process of law was set into motion on the basis of complaint made by complainant Kanwar Singh to the police. As per complainant Kanwar Singh, he had two daughters, namely, Mamta and Sarita (since deceased). They were married to Dharampal and Des Raj sons of Ranjit Singh.
